What is maximum torque rpm?

In typical combustion engines found in vehicles, the torque is low at idling speed, reaches a maximal value between 1,500 and 6,500 RPM, and then falls more or less sharply toward the redline. Below the RPM of maximal torque, the compression is not ideal.

How do I calculate torque?

A practical way to calculate the magnitude of the torque is to first determine the lever arm and then multiply it times the applied force. The lever arm is the perpendicular distance from the axis of rotation to the line of action of the force. and the magnitude of the torque is τ = N m.

Why is torque reduced at high speed?

After a certain high rpm ( peak torque rpm) engine doesn’t breathes with max efficiency i.e. volumetric efficiency decreases because you don’t have complete combustion and hence torque decreases.

Do gears increase torque?

The associated torque is quantified by multiplying the circumferential component by the radius; larger gears experience a greater amount of torque, whereas smaller gears experience less torque. Similarly, the torque ratio is equal to the ratio of the gears’ radii.

Is clutchless shifting bad for your car?

When you perform clutchless shifting, you are creating a large amount of unneeded wear on your synchros. By wearing these out, you’ll be required to rebuild your transmission sooner than by utilizing normal shifting methods. Any resistance during the shift is unneeded wear on the synchros.
